| | | Description: | | Finely detailed assembly model kit of the 1/35 scale World War II U.S. Army infantrymen figures. This model kit comes with parts to construct 4 realistic soldier figures in lifelike combat poses complete with facial expressions. Lots of accessories included. **Aaron's notes: This is not a finished toy soldier set. This model kit comes with soldier figures molded in unpainted plastic parts mounted on sprue trees and requires assembly and painting.** | | | Features: | |

This is an awesome model! It comes in pieces of course, and you have to paint it. These were my first 1/35 wwii soldiers. They are just the right size! They are big enough to paint on eyebrows easily and small enough to be smaller than 5" trees! The one standing and throwing the grenade is almost exactly 2" tall. They are so durable that I dropped one AFTER I finished it and it didn't budge! You need a good glue. All the pieces fit perfectly! It comes with about 6 grenades, 2 backpacks, 1 flame thrower, 4 guys, 2-3 knives, 1-2 shovels, 2 m1 carbines, 2 m1 garands, 1 thompson, 1 m3 grease gun, and 1 BAR. By John M. Staehle This in my opinion is a great starter kit for younger modellers that want to get busy painting and detailing figures before moving onto more complex figure kits. This is one of Tamiya's first figure kits and does not move into the higher levels of skill that I work in, i.e. Dragon Models WW2 series with swapping arms, legs, and even heads for better figures. Even today's Tamiya figures are switchable with others for highly detailed figure displays. Caution: this is a kit, not plastic one piece soldiers but they are a good beginning and only that. The molding is ancient by today's standards, the finer details simply do not exist and the weapon details lack any realism. Keep this kit for the 8 yr old that wants army men, they are good for that reason.1/35 German Assault Troopswould be a good "enemy force, along with the much older Tamiya 1/35 German Hanomag SdKfz The troops that come with the vehicle are good for the "enemy" as well.
